Last night I was watching an interview with Michael Caine by Michael Parkinson in 
which Caine said
that there were three key things that got him where he is today.
1. The death of his father, who, after a life's work as a Billlingsgate Fish Market 
worker, died
with 1/11d in his pocket.  Caine was determined to make his life more productive.
2. Going to a grammar school that allowed him to meet kids from different 
backgrounds and see the
wider possibilities the world offered.
3. His local library where he spent endless hours reading and learning and 
escaping.  He was
horrified that public libraries in Britain were being closed, and made a powerful 
statement that
they should be opening more.  He feels that the only way forward is to read well 
and widely.
